"365" is LOONA's lead single for an upcoming album. It was released on December 13, 2019 at 6:00pm (KST) through online music platforms.

Description

"365" is a fan song with a message that LOONA will shine as moonlight for 365 days to the fans who waited for them a long time. The song is a poetic R&B ballad based on a piano instrumental. Its first stage was showcased during 'LOONA Premier Greeting: Meet & Up'.

Trivia

  • A few hours after its release, 365 charted at #1 on iTunes's Top Songs chart for the US. This made LOONA the second K-pop girl group to peak at #1 on US iTunes's Top Songs chart (following after BLACKPINK).
    • This also made LOONA the first K-pop girl group (and the second girl group in general) to reach #1 on both US iTunes's Top Songs and Albums chart (after peaking at #1 for the Albums chart with [X X] in October). The only girl group who has ever done this was Destiny's Child.
